Subject: [PATCH v2 RESEND] wifi: mt76: mt7996: prevent uninit return in mt7996_mac_sta_add_links

If link_conf_dereference_protected() or mt7996_vif_link()
or link_sta_dereference_protected() fail the code jumps to
the error_unlink label and returns ret which is uninitialised.

Fix this by setting err before jumping to error_unlink.
 
Fixes: c7e4fc362443 ("wifi: mt76: mt7996: Update mt7996_mcu_add_sta to MLO support")
Fixes: dd82a9e02c05 ("wifi: mt76: mt7996: Rely on mt7996_sta_link in sta_add/sta_remove callbacks")
Signed-off-by: Qasim Ijaz <qasdev00@gmail.com>
---
v2:
- Added missing semi-colon as pointed out by Jonas Gorski

 drivers/net/wireless/mediatek/mt76/mt7996/main.c | 12 +++++++++---
 1 file changed, 9 insertions(+), 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/net/wireless/mediatek/mt76/mt7996/main.c b/drivers/net/wireless/mediatek/mt76/mt7996/main.c
index 91c64e3a0860..70823bbb165c 100644
--- a/drivers/net/wireless/mediatek/mt76/mt7996/main.c
+++ b/drivers/net/wireless/mediatek/mt76/mt7996/main.c
@@ -998,16 +998,22 @@ mt7996_mac_sta_add_links(struct mt7996_dev *dev, struct ieee80211_vif *vif,
 			continue;
 
 		link_conf = link_conf_dereference_protected(vif, link_id);
-		if (!link_conf)
+		if (!link_conf) {
+			err = -EINVAL;
 			goto error_unlink;
+		}
 
 		link = mt7996_vif_link(dev, vif, link_id);
-		if (!link)
+		if (!link) {
+			err = -EINVAL;
 			goto error_unlink;
+		}
 
 		link_sta = link_sta_dereference_protected(sta, link_id);
-		if (!link_sta)
+		if (!link_sta) {
+			err = -EINVAL;
 			goto error_unlink;
+		}
 
 		err = mt7996_mac_sta_init_link(dev, link_conf, link_sta, link,
 					       link_id);
